We got one when Dc1 was 12 weeks old. It was amazing. Baby had suffered quite badly with colic and was best upright for at least 40 mins after a feed. Put them in the mamaroo and they were very happy. I felt better as well as I wasn't worried about dozing off on the sofa whilst holding the baby.

I'm now pregnant with dc2 and I know we will get so much more use out of it this time. They are pricy though...
